Transaction 7217915d766b95beefee01dc8d24d95d77294a1edbef959fe80a5e62b58dceb3

1 Input
2 Outputs
  • 7217915d766b95beefee01dc8d24d95d77294a1edbef959fe80a5e62b58dceb3:0
  • value  792540
    address  38E3ZSLA6srYuVYMbykW5cw1UwgLQeNCn7
  • 7217915d766b95beefee01dc8d24d95d77294a1edbef959fe80a5e62b58dceb3:1
  • value  93827120
    address  38kFXdRB4ideFYjJaqyj1XdKXFLzPUL7xT